Suominen Increases Capacity in Bethune, S.C.

Helsinki-based Suominen recently announced a capacity increase for one of its production lines located in Bethune, S.C. The investment is valued at approximately $7 million. The project is expected to be finalized during the second half of 2021, and will broaden the company’s U.S. offerings for customers.

“This investment allows us to produce new innovative, top quality products which are the result of joint product development with one of our major customers,” said Petri Helsky, president and CEO of Suominen.

Jones Acquires Rontex

The Jones Family of Companies, Humboldt, Tenn., has acquired Rontex America LLC, a producer of engineered needled nonwovens based in Amherst, N.H. Rontex will continue to operate out of its Amherst facility, which will allow Jones to distribute its products in the northeast region. Matt Buck, Jones’ vice president of technical nonwovens, was named general manager of Rontex America.

“Rontex’s expertise and experience in engineered nonwovens will be a powerful addition to our family of companies and bolster our aspirations to drive long-term growth,” said CP Davis, president and CEO of the Jones Family of Companies. “We are very proud to have Rontex join our family. Rontex has a strong history and reputation for quality, customer service and innovation. This move further enables Jones to deliver comprehensive non-woven solutions designed to improve comfort, protection, and sustainability.”

Mogul Installs New Meltblown Lines

Turkey-based Mogul Tekstil reports it will add two new meltblown nonwoven lines to its existing four lines currently in operation as a result of strong demand for personal protective equipment (PPE). Its facility in Gaziantep will house the 160-centimeter-wide lines, which will meet the requirements for N95 and higher efficiency masks with their electrostatic charge capabilities. The first line is expected to be operational by January 2021, with the second line in operation by June 2021.

COVID-19 Tests Nonwovens Developments

Dr. Behnam Pourdeyhimi

Dr. Behnam Pourdeyhimi, executive director of The Nonwovens Institute at NC State University, comments on HanesBrands surgical face mask innovation

By Jim Borneman, Editor In Chief

Winston-Salem, N.C.-based HanesBrands recently announced the U.S. Food and Drug Administration authorized a proprietary surgical face mask for use by health care professionals as personal protective equipment (PPE).

According to HanesBrands: “ … the proprietary surgical face mask [was] developed in conjunction with North Carolina State University, the University of North Carolina at Chapel Hill and UNC Health. The two-ply, single-use surgical mask features a unique fabric developed by NC State’s Nonwovens Institute combined with a fit design created in collaboration with UNC-Chapel Hill and NC State biomedical engineers and UNC Health infection prevention experts.”

The Nonwovens Institute (NWI) at NC State University, Raleigh, N.C., has a long history of development of spunbond nonwoven microfibrillation technologies, which was a focus from 2004 to 2008. These technologies were then modified in 2018 and 2019 to form a mechanical High-efficiency particulate air (HEPA) filter, which was again modified in March to form the basis for a filter for facemasks. Three new patents are pending in this area.

The duckbill shape of the Hanes mask offers improved breathability.

The HanesBrand Mask

HanesBrands reports: “The use of unique spun-bond fabric developed by the Nonwovens Institute, the world’s first accredited academic program for the field of engineered fabrics, eliminates the need for a third filtration layer for cost efficiency and filtering effectiveness. The spunbond fabric is composed of two different polymer materials to make a single fiber that has significant strength and bulk that is as effective in filtration as current materials on the market.”

“The Nonwovens Institute is proud to be a part of this collaboration to ensure that high-quality and affordable protective gear remains available to frontline health care workers during the pandemic,” said Dr. Behnam Pourdeyhimi, NWI executive director.

Pourdeyhimi recently spoke with Textile World editors to discuss recent nonwoven developments and the HanesBrands two-ply, single-use surgical mask.

Textile World: Welcome, Dr. Pourdeyhimi. NWI must be operating at full speed at the moment!

Pourdeyhimi: We have been working since early March, and some of the facilities are running around the clock. Our staff are the true heroes working long hours to make a difference.

TW: What unique technologies were utilized in the nonwoven fabric used for the two-ply, single-use surgical mask?

Pourdeyhimi: This new spunbond has been in development for some time. The structure is partially fibrillated to form fine fibers; the mixture of fine and coarse fibers allows for high efficiency at low pressure drops.

TW: Why are two different polymers used?

Pourdeyhimi: To fibrillate fibers, one requires polymers that are incompatible. Examples are nylon and polyester, or polyester and polypropylene (PP) or polyethylene. We chose polylactic acid (PLA) and PP since we have previous experience in running this combination at high speed.

TW: This was a multi-team development. How do you coordinate the work to be efficient as possible?

Pourdeyhimi: A lot of communication and listening to the voice of the customer. The team was motivated to make a difference quickly, and we spent a lot of time testing and retesting materials, material combinations and designs.

TW: What are the challenges in achieving a U.S. Food and Drug Administration (FDA) Emergency Use Authorization?

Pourdeyhimi: Testing. It is required that results are generated by certified labs such as Nelson and Intertek. The time it takes to accomplish this is simply too long. Fortunately, the Nonwovens Institute has the facilities and expertise to do the same tests. Therefore, during the development phase, all tests were performed at the institute. Only the final samples were submitted to the certified labs.

Mike Abbott, director of research and development for HanesBrands, credits collaboration for the quick development of the mask.

TW: The United States’ dependency on foreign-made PPE was quite alarming to many. What do you see in terms of changes in domestic production?

Pourdeyhimi: There are several challenges — most importantly, the shortage of the meltblown filter media which is historically what has been used in filtration media and the ability to convert the base materials to masks. While one could establish mask manufacturing facilities in several months — and many companies did so — the shortage of the meltblown media continues to date and many are scrambling to source media. Another challenge is the lack of know-how in producing quality meltblown structures.

The institute developed an alternative to meltblown to help alleviate some of this challenge. The institute has also helped many companies with their needs in terms of testing and validation, product design, etc., and offered a series of online webinars on the topic of PPE and meltblown and spunbond processes as it pertains to the formation of filters. Additional online resources are being developed weekly.

TW: Have you seen more interest in nonwovens production from new entrants into the industry?

Pourdeyhimi: Yes. The challenge is still lack of expertise and know-how. One cannot simply buy a meltblown machine and press a button to form a filter. While the machinery makers are trying to help with the set up and training, there continues a significant need for establishing a quality management system, maintenance and operations. To help with this, the institute has developed training programs for several companies interested in setting up and running nonwoven equipment.

TW: What have you observed in terms of new investments?

Pourdeyhimi: Primarily in surgical masks — three-layer pleated — some flat masks similar to KN95, and a few molded cup styles apart from what the industry leaders such as 3M, Moldex and Honeywell produce. There are a few meltblown machines — those from the United States and Europe take 10 to 16 months to be delivered; while meltblown machines from China are delivered anywhere from 3 weeks to 3 months. More importantly, the institute helped several companies redirect production from liquid filters for uses such as swimming pools and spas to filters for facemasks. This switch helped alleviate some of the shortage, but it was not by any means a trivial task.

TW: What other COVID-19 related developments are taking place at the institute?

Pourdeyhimi: NWI also has developed facilities for testing gloves, and helped several companies with the development of gowns using alternate materials.

TW: What other technologies are coming along that may support a multi-use mask or common-use consumer mask?

Pourdeyhimi: Electrospinning is being used as an alternative to meltblowing; however, the impact has been minimal given the scarcity of facilities and low production rates.

There are many cloth masks being offered today. Unfortunately, these are not as effective, and many offer poor breathability. Lack of appropriate standards, beyond what is used for medical masks, has led to offerings with unfounded claims. One of the key features in masks is their electrostatic charge. This charge elevates the performance significantly. Cloth masks are not charged, and cannot be charged or will have poor charge stability. Another feature found in nonwovens is the fine fibers of 1 to 2 microns or less. Most textile fibers are much larger.

Microfiber nonwovens such as Evolon and Madeline are being used to create consumer barrier masks. These work well because of their fine fibers.

NWI’s new spunbond offers amazing breathability and offers filtration efficiencies ranging from 80 to more than 95 percent depending on composition. This is because the structure contains fine fibers and is also inherently charged. The institute’s partners have been offering single-layer consumer masks for some time.

TW: What stands out as a major takeaway from the COVID-19 pandemic?

Pourdeyhimi: This has been a difficult period because we were all caught by surprise. Complete dependence on imports is clearly not the way of the future. It is time we take onshoring seriously.

Virginia Governor Northam Announces International Automotive Components Group To Expand In Shenandoah County, Va., Creating 47 New Jobs

RICHMOND, Va. — December 7, 2020 — Governor Ralph Northam today announced that International Automotive Components Group (IAC Group), a global supplier of automotive components and systems, will invest $4.6 million to expand its manufacturing operation in the Town of Strasburg and add new auto component lines and products to its existing capabilities at the facility. Virginia successfully competed with Ohio for the project, which will create 47 new jobs.

“International Automotive Components Group has been a valued employer in Shenandoah County for more than a decade, and we are thrilled that the company is reinvesting in its operation and employees,” said Governor Northam. “IAC Group exemplifies the success that major businesses can find in rural Virginia and we thank the company for its continued confidence in Virginia and for creating high-quality manufacturing jobs at a critical time in our economic recovery.”

Headquartered in Luxembourg, International Automotive Components Group is a leading supplier of automotive components and systems, including instrument panels, console systems, door panels, headliners, and overhead systems to automakers around the world. IAC Group operates more than 45 manufacturing facilities in 16 countries and has more than 60 total locations in 18 countries, including 14 business and innovation centers. The company employs more than 18,000 people globally.

“As a major global player in the automotive sector, IAC Group’s growth in Shenandoah County serves as a testimonial to other industry leaders,” said Secretary of Commerce and Trade Brian Ball. “We are confident the region’s infrastructure and dedicated workforce will contribute to the operation’s future longevity.”

“A seasoned team with a history of successful launches as well as access to additional talent around the region made the Strasburg, Virginia facility the smart choice for IAC,” said Nick Proctor, director of Manufacturing for IAC Group.

The Virginia Economic Development Partnership (VEDP) worked with Shenandoah County, the Town of Strasburg, and the Shenandoah Valley Partnership to secure the project for Virginia. VEDP will support IAC Group’s job creation through the Virginia Jobs Investment Program (VJIP). VJIP provides consultative services and funding to companies creating new jobs in order to support employee recruitment and training activities. As a business incentive supporting economic development, VJIP reduces the human resource costs of new and expanding companies. VJIP is state-funded, demonstrating Virginia’s commitment to enhancing job opportunities for citizens.

A Thread Of Sustainability

University of Idaho student Maggie Zee is researching how to turn hops by-product into a useable fiber for textile applications.

University of Idaho student explores uses for hops waste, including as a fiber for textile applications.

By Amy Calabretta

Hops are famous for adding bitterness, flavor and aroma to beer. The hop flower, or cone, is used in the brewing process while the remaining plant, or bine, is often mulched into compost. But, what if that hops waste could be used for something else — maybe something you’d want to wear? That’s the question University of Idaho College of Agricultural and Life Sciences student Maggie Zee is hoping to answer.

A Unique Opportunity

Wakima, Wash.-based Yakima Chief Ranches, an integrated crop management company specializing in breeding new hop varieties, sees a lot of hops waste and is looking for practical uses besides compost. A fortuitus meeting at the University of Idaho’s Career Fair in February 2019 resulted in a new partnership.

Zee happened by the Yakima Chief Ranches booth at the career fair. When representatives learned she was majoring in apparel, textiles and design, they presented her with a unique opportunity.

“They have been trying to figure out how to use their hops waste at the end of harvest,” Zee said. “They want to find other practical uses for it so it’s not just sitting around and composting. They presented to me this idea to figure out what to do with this hops waste. So, I decided to try it out.”

Zee contacted Armando McDonald, professor of renewable materials chemistry in the University of Idaho College of Natural Resources, and, using hops bine from Yakima Chief Ranches, the two set out to discover what could be done with the by-product.

“We’ve been trying to figure out the feasibility of hops bine as a textile material,” Zee said. “So far we’ve been able to use it as a nonwoven material to make paper.”

Zee researched other bast fibers — strong, cellulosic fibers obtained from the outer bark of plants like hemp — and how they were processed to make paper. The bine was put into a steamer basket with sodium hydroxide and boiled to see if the bark would rip off and reveal the fibers. Bleach was then added to help further break down the bine.

“From there, the fibers would easily pull apart so we could separate them from the nice, fine bast fibers versus the coarse hurd fibers or the stalk,” Zee said.

She used a food processor to pulp the fibers and a paper press to sift through the pulp and form sheets. The sheets were then dried with a hot press.

“The paper is really strong,” Zee said. “I think that’s just a property of the hops, just by the characteristic of the fibers, they have this kind of zigzag pattern and they’re really strong.”

A Source For Textiles

Making paper was just the first step in the project. Now the team is investigating the use of the fibers as a textile source with help from the University of Idaho’s College of Science.

Brian Petty, scientific instrument maker in the Department of Physics, fabricated a decortication machine that strips off the bark so that Zee can extract the fibers. The machine is based on similar designs used for extracting fibers from hemp plants.

“It’s something that we thought would be the best fit for our product and we can use it for other bast fibers if we wanted to research other things,” Zee said. “It seemed like this was the most practical machine to create.”

The hops bine is fed into the machine and paddles break off the bark and strip it so that only fibers remain. From there, Zee combs the fibers and spins them together to create a yarn.

“The texture of the hops fiber is unlike that of hemp or cotton,” Zee said. “To me, it almost feels like coconut fiber. It’s coarse, wavy and thicker than the hemp fiber I’m working with.

“My goal with this material is to make it as sustainable as possible,” Zee added. “Not only am I making a value-added by-product, but it’s intended to be recycled or composted once usage is done.”

Zee worked with Ashley Hale, special projects coordinator with Yakima Chief Ranches, to source longer strands of bine and hopes to create clothing items as part of her senior capstone project.

“For me and for our company, because sustainability is such a huge aspect, this student is doing something really cool and we want to support her,” Hale said. “I think using hop waste in an alternative way is a really cool project to get behind.

“If she does find a way to turn it into a textile, I think our growers all the way to our brewing customers would really like something made with a certain percentage of hops waste. I think the opportunities are endless.”

Yakima Chief Ranches may use the hops paper as bottle labels, coasters or packaging.

“If more people can get on board with using their by-product towards a renewable product, it seems like we’d be able to become more sustainable in our practices and have locally sourced materials to create endless amounts of things,” Zee said. “That’s ultimately my goal.”

A New Career

Zee happened upon apparel, textiles and design by chance after earning a bachelor’s degree in geology from the State University of N.Y. at Potsdam and spending nine years working in various seasonal fisheries and natural resources jobs.

“I was sick of the seasonal, but I was also feeling very tired of doing the same thing over and over again and feeling like a cog in the wheel and not seeing the end result of the field work I was doing,” she said. “I started playing around with different art forms and trying to get back in touch with my creative side.”

Zee was a ski and snowboard instructor at Brundage Mountain in McCall, Idaho, when inspiration hit — designing clothing for jobs and activities that she loved to do.

“I never thought of myself as someone that is fashionable,” she said. “I was just trying to look for something different. Another catalyst was that I had been working so many jobs outside in the field and never found any clothes that really fit. I came into this program trying to change that with better fitting clothes for women. Fashion is not my end goal, function is.”

Zee met with Lori Wahl, instructor in the Margaret Ritchie School of Family and Consumer Sciences, and after touring facilities on the Moscow campus, decided to make the career change.

“It’s hard making that decision when you’re already in debt from your first degree and going back for another bachelor’s degree,” she said. “It was just something that I felt I needed to do because if not now, then I’d never do it.”

Zee’s research project has also led her to plans for her next career — a business creating women’s outdoor clothing that fits, is functional and — potentially — made from hops.

“If I am successful in making hops into a woven textile then I would like to be my own supplier for my own clothing company,” she said. “Much like vertical integration, I like the overarching holistic idea of creating a more sustainable fashion industry with the production of textiles from locally sourced fibers into a wearable garment.”

Cone Denim® Introduces Clean Water Selvage Denim

Greensboro, N.C.-based Cone Denim® recently launched Clean Water selvage denim, the latest fabric in the Cone Community Collection. The fabric, made using 100-percent organic cotton with comfort stretch, is identified by a teal color in the selvage to represent water conservation awareness. Cone used eco-friendly Distilled Indigo to dye the Clean Water denim. According to Cone, the fabric supports “efforts to end the global water crisis and increase access to clean water around the world.” Cone pledged to donate a portion of the proceeds from sales of Clean Water denim to international non-profit Water.org.

“Access to clean, potable water should be a basic human right and Cone is excited to introduce its newest Cone Community denim designed to help bring more awareness to this global crisis,” said Steve Maggard, president, Cone Denim. “Water is a precious resource and Cone remains committed to responsible water hygiene and conservation efforts. I am excited by our team’s efforts to drive sustainable innovation and produce denim in a way that uses less water and fewer chemicals, minimizing environmental impact and returning cleaner water back into the environment.”

VF Corp. Enters Agreement To Buy Supreme® Brand

Denver-based VF Corp. has entered into a definitive merger agreement with Supreme®, a privately-owned streetwear brand. The Carlyle Group and Goode Partners, current investors, are selling their stakes in Supreme. The transaction is expected to close before the end of 2020, and is subject to customary closing conditions and regulatory approval.

James Jebbia, the brand’s founder, and the senior leadership team will remain with the company, which is headquartered in New York City.

“We are thrilled to welcome Supreme to the VF family and to build on our decades-long relationship as we create value for all of our stakeholders. VF is the ideal steward to honor the authentic heritage of this cultural lifestyle brand while providing the opportunity to leverage our scale and expertise to enable sustainable long-term growth,” said Steve Rendle, VF’s chairman, president, and CEO. “

Furniture Manufacturer To Invest $5.4 Million And Create 50 New Jobs In Caswell County, N.C.

RALEIGH, N.C. — December 5, 2020 — Riverside Furniture Corp., a furniture and home furnishings manufacturer, will create 50 new jobs with a $5.4 million investment for a warehouse and distribution center in Caswell County, Governor Roy Cooper announced today.

“Growing companies know they can succeed with North Carolina’s skilled workforce, location, and infrastructure to support their distribution operations. Riverside Furniture’s increased presence fits with North Carolina’s reputation as the furniture capital of the world,” said Governor Cooper.

Founded in 1946, Riverside Furniture Corporation designs, manufactures and distributes residential furnishings to 3,000 furniture retailers across the United States. Since opening their first plant in Arkansas nearly 75 years ago, the company has experienced exponential growth. Riverside’s additional 300,000-square-feet of distribution and warehouse operations in Caswell County will reduce shipment lead times to retailers in the Eastern United States from receipt of order. In addition to this next phase of growth, Riverside is currently renovating the historic YMCA on Main Street in High Point to create a state-of-the-art showroom and product development center for year-round utilization for the furniture industry.

“Riverside’s investment in North Carolina, including both the new High Point showroom and the Caswell County distribution center, is a combined $15 million, which is a reflection of our growth as a company and the expansion of service to our customer base,” said Fred Henjes, CEO and president of Riverside Furniture Corp. “Because the distribution center is situated on 50 acres of land, the campus will give us the ability to expand.”

“Riverside Furniture is applying a 21st century touch to one of North Carolina’s earliest manufacturing industries,” said Commerce Secretary Anthony Copeland. “We commend them for the success that has led to this exciting expansion and look forward to supporting their continued growth.”

The North Carolina Department of Commerce led a team of partners in supporting Riverside Furniture’s decision to locate to North Carolina. New positions will include shipping and receiving staff, forklift operators and supervisors. Annual salary for the positions is expected to average $39,260, creating a payroll impact of more than $1.9 million per year for the surrounding community. Caswell County’s overall average annual wage is $36,427.

A performance-based grant of $150,000 from the One North Carolina Fund will help facilitate Riverside Furniture’s expansion. The One NC Fund provides financial assistance to local governments to help attract economic investment and to create jobs. Companies receive no money upfront and must meet job creation and capital investment targets to qualify for payment. All One NC grants require a matching grant from local governments and any award is contingent upon that condition being met.

In addition to the North Carolina Department of Commerce, the Economic Development Partnership of North Carolina and Caswell County, other key partners in the project include the North Carolina Community College System and Piedmont Community College.

Fort Smith, Arkansas-based Riverside Furniture is a leading supplier of high-fashion, mid-priced quality bedroom, dining room, home office, home theater and occasional furniture. Founded in 1946, the company distributes its whole home furniture collections and some 1,000 furnishings items to retailers nationwide.
